    5101:2-14-10               Provider qualifications for professional certification.

     

     

     

    (A)  The type B home provider or in-home aide shall be at least eighteen years of age.

     

    (B)   The provider shall be examined by a licensed physician or certified nurse practitioner not more than six months prior to certification. The provider shall have the ODJFS 01280 "Provider Medical Statement" signed by a licensed physician or certified nurse practitioner which includes at a minimum:

     

    (1)  Examination date;

     

    (2)     Physician's  or  certified  nurse  practitioner's  signature,  office  address,  and telephone number;

     

    (3)   Verification of absence of tuberculosis disease;

     

    (4)   Immunization against measles, mumps, and rubella.

     

    (a)   A history of having measles or mumps disease may be substituted for the vaccine for persons born on or before December 31, 1956.

     

    (b)   Only a laboratory test demonstrating detectable rubella antibodies shall be accepted in lieu of the rubella vaccine.

     

    (c)     A provider may be exempt from this immunization requirement for religious reasons upon filing a written statement with the county director, or for medical reasons upon filing with the CDJFS a statement signed by a licensed physician.

     

    (5)  Any special health problems which might interfere with the health of children or might prohibit the individual from providing adequate care for young children.

     

    (C)   The county director may require the provider, at any time prior to or subsequent to the issuance of a certificate, to submit a current medical statement signed by a licensed physician or certified nurse practitioner. Failure to obtain a new medical statement may be grounds for revocation of a certificate.

     

    (D)   The provider shall submit a new medical statement to the CDJFS, at least once every three years prior to the date of certification.

     

     

     

    (E)   The provider shall be physically, intellectually and emotionally capable of complying with Chapter 5101:2-14 of the Administrative Code and performing activities normally related to child care. These include, but are not limited to, providing meals, dealing with emergencies in a calm manner, carrying out methods of child guidance and discipline in a courteous, respectful and patient manner, and keeping accurate records as required by this chapter.

    (F)   The provider shall meet at least one of the following requirements:

    (1)    At least six months' experience in caring for a child twelve years or younger.

    Parenthood may be considered as experience; or

    (2)    Thirty clock hours of documented training which has been approved by the county director.

    (G)  The provider shall provide a safe, healthy environment when children are present.

    (H)   Any individual whose behavior or health, endangers the health, safety and well-being of children shall not be present or reside in the type B home or home of a child receiving in-home aide services.

    (I)  The provider or any resident of the type B home shall not:

    (1)   Demonstrate physical or mental conditions potentially harmful to children;

    (2)     Be under the influence of alcohol or other drugs while child care is being provided;

    (3)   Have been convicted of or pleaded guilty to crimes or offenses listed in section

    5104.012 of the Revised Code;

    (4)   Have been convicted of or pleaded guilty to crimes listed in division (A)(1) of section 5104.09 of the Revised Code; or

    (5)   Have been indicted, are awaiting trial on charges, or pending outcome of a trial of any of the crimes listed in section 5104.012 or 5104.09 of the Revised Code.

    (J)    The provider shall not be involved in any activities or employment which interfere with the care of the children.

    (K)   Each initial type B home or in-home aide applicant shall provide the CDJFS with at least three written references. The applicant shall provide a listing of all previous child care experience whether in a paid or unpaid capacity. The references shall be from unrelated individuals to the applicant, shall attest to the applicant's ability to care for children and shall be satisfactory to the CDJFS.

    (L)    The type B home or in-home aide applicant and every individual eighteen years of age or older residing in the type B home shall sign the ODJFS 01301 "Child Care Conviction Statement" attesting that he has not been convicted of or pleaded guilty to any offense listed in division (A)(1) of section 5104.09 of the Revised Code and that no child has been removed from his home pursuant to section 2151.353 of the Revised Code.

    (M)    The type B home applicant shall sign the ODJFS 01301 "Child Care Convictions Statement" attesting that no person who resides at the type B home and who is under the age of eighteen has been determined by the court to be a delinquent child for committing a violation of any provision listed in division (A)(1) of section

    5104.09 of the Revised Code.

    (N)   The type B home or in-home aide applicant and every adult residing in the applicant's type B home shall comply with the requirements contained in rule 5101:2-14-11 of the Administrative Code.

    (O)   The type B home provider shall notify the CDJFS within twenty-four hours or on the next working day of any change in household composition.
